Read moreThe launch point for a great reef dive. Hire a double kayak from Exmouth boat hire. $90.00 for the day. 800m out of Tantabiddi ramp -2 kayak only mooring points in about 3m of water. Pristine corals to dive / snorkle on. Less damaged than other sites. Large banks of staghorns , fans etc..take a small rope to use to tie off on...
